Shawl the Love with Claudia’s Hand Painted Yarns

We got an interesting thing in the mail the other day. Claudia’s Hand Painted Yarns is hosting a Shawl design contest called Shawl the Love (cute, huh?). (Follow the link to downloadable pdfs with contest rules and entry forms).

There are fabulous prizes, for both the designer AND the yarn shops!

Entries must be submitted by July 1, 2011.

Winners will be announced and prizes awarded at Stitches East 2011.

There are 4 categories:

1. Wow me with Yarn – Feel free to use an existing pattern and color outside the lines. Make it your own, but feel liberated from the need to write a formal pattern and instructions. You can even create your own unique unrepeatable design. This is the category for anyone who wants to knit but feels intimidated by the need to document their work with a formal pattern.

2. Original Design – Write your own pattern, design your unique shawl. In this category we are looking for designs with patterns. This is the place to share your creative nature with many others, allowing them to duplicate your shawl and share the shawl love with countless others.

3. Fresh Eyes – Artisans 14 years and younger. Welcome to the next generation of knitters, crocheters, weavers, give us a glimpse of the future. Your designs can be original with a pattern, or utilize an existing pattern as a base.

4. Professional – If you are paid to knit, crochet, weave etc, teach classes in these skills, or sell yarn, you are a professional for the purposes of this contest. This is your category and your skills and creativity are eagerly anticipated. Your designs can be original with a pattern, or utilize an existing pattern as a base.
